Killjoy VALORANT Color Codes, Palette & HEX Guide

Killjoy VALORANT Color Codes, Palette & HEX Guide

Killjoy’s visual identity is a study in bold, functional contrasts that read clearly in-game and in marketing. Her signature Gold #FFD200 pops across a beanie and jacket trims, anchored by Eerie Black #1F1F1F for tactical depth and legibility; Sea Green #2E7D32 supplies a tech-circuit accent that reinforces her engineer persona. Killjoy Color Scheme Breakdown

Gold#FFD200

Signature bright yellow dominates Killjoy’s beanie and jacket accents, instantly signaling her upbeat inventor vibe, Berlin streetwear energy, and high-visibility tech identity within VALORANT’s agent lineup.

Eerie Black#1F1F1F

Deep near-black appears across her jacket base, pants, gloves, and gear straps, grounding the silhouette with utilitarian tactical contrast and making her neon tech accents feel sharper and more readable.

Sea Green#2E7D32

A saturated green shows in her inner layers and tech fabrics, echoing gadget circuitry and ‘engineer’ coding culture, while pairing with yellow to create her recognizable hazard-meets-hacker aesthetic.

Red Damask#D97A3A

Warm orange is used in secondary clothing trims and hardware details, adding a playful industrial tone that suggests workshop tools, warning labels, and the energetic, hands-on nature of her inventions.

Mongoose#B8A084

Muted tan-beige appears in utility elements like pockets, padding, and accessory fabric, conveying practical workwear materials and balancing the louder yellow and green with a grounded, everyday street-tech feel.

The Design Philosophy behind Killjoy’s Palette

The design philosophy behind Killjoy’s palette balances visibility, character storytelling, and functional clarity. Bright Gold (#FFD200) signals hazard and high-visibility tech, immediately communicating inventor energy; Eerie Black (#1F1F1F) grounds the silhouette and increases contrast for readable icons and HUD elements. Sea Green (#2E7D32) evokes circuitry and engineering culture, while Red Damask (#D97A3A) and Mongoose (#B8A084) provide warm industrial trims and utilitarian neutrals. This combination succeeds because it pairs a vivid focal hue with dark grounding and complementary accents, making the Killjoy HEX codes practical for UI palettes, in-game readability, and cohesive brand systems.
